Arthur C. Pierce

1923 – 1987 · Active 1959–1978

Born in Dallas, Arthur C. Pierce made his mark in the realm of cult cinema as an actor, writer, and director. He appeared as a character in Beyond the Time Barrier (1960), showcasing his ability to weave complex narratives in low-budget sci-fi. As a writer, Pierce contributed to several films including Terror in the Midnight Sun (1959) and Cyborg 2087 (1966), often exploring themes of technology and existentialism. His directorial work on The Las Vegas Hillbillys (1966) further exemplifies his diverse contributions to the genre, blending humor with the bizarre elements characteristic of cult films.
